Output 43462990948b04e0c4f2cd895e34318980e9217678642858c9e10f7d5fdaf923:0

value
2863627
script pubkey
OP_0 OP_PUSHBYTES_20 c29228551140b887101de0c616739ddb1f34bece
address
bc1qc2fzs4g3gzugwyqaurrpvuuamv0nf0kwdqdp8g
transaction
43462990948b04e0c4f2cd895e34318980e9217678642858c9e10f7d5fdaf923
confirmations
150388
spent
true